The Role

We are looking to recruit a Clinical Secretary (Relief) to join the Surgical at University Hospital Wishaw

The Clinical Secretary will provide comprehensive administrative support to a team of clinicians, enabling clinicians to operate effectively and efficiently.

The Clinical Secretary will also work in accordance with standard operating procedures.

The successful candidate will undertake duties of 2 consultants. Everyday responsibilities will include:

Typing Adding to waiting list Making return appointment Dealing with patient results Dealing with patient queries 

Contract type

Band 3 / Fixed-term or Secondment - 6 months  / Full Time / 37 hours

Here at NHS Lanarkshire, we put the patient at the heart of everything we do. Each colleague within the organisation plays a key role in how we deliver our healthcare services.

We proudly serve a population of 655,000 across rural and urban communities in both North and South Lanarkshire. NHS Lanarkshire is comprised of Acute Services (which currently provide hospital based services over 3 main sites), Corporate & Property & Support Services, North and South Lanarkshire Health and Social Care Partnerships which provide integrated primary healthcare and social care services to local communities and surrounding areas.
